Learn more about Pocklington

This charming market town features Burnby Hall Gardens where you can feed giant koi in lily-filled ponds. Explore the Pocklington Canal by foot or kayak, then visit All Saints Church with its rare medieval carvings.

Best time to go to Pocklington

The best time to visit Pocklington is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January38.3°F (3.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February39.7°F (4.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April46.4°F (8.0°C)No R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August60.6°F (15.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October51.1°F (10.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December39.7°F (4.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High

What's the seasonal weather like in Pocklington?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 59°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 40°F. Average annual precipitation for Pocklington is 30 inches.
